If you have taken unwanted 72 within 72 hours of intercourse, the chances of pregnancy is low. In the given case, there are less chances of pregnancy. Talk to a gynecologist for advice. Take care.

There are no chances of pregnancy if you had protected sex the second time and had taken the pill for the first time. You have late periods as the emergency contraceptive pill was taken and it has influenced the hormonal pattern.
